This summer, our staff, students and local community members became ‘human beavers’ in an exciting hands-on project with our SPF Future is Green Project in collaboration with The Grower Ltd .
The groups worked together to build a series of ‘trickle dams’ starting at the source of Mingoose stream that eventually meets the sea at Chapel Porth. The goal was a simple but powerful one: to slow the flow of water right from its starting point, allowing it to seep gradually into the landscape.
Now, after the recent heavy rains, we can see these dams working in all their glory. It’s fantastic to see them doing exactly what they were designed to do: holding back the water, collecting sediment and refilling the historic ponds that were uncovered in the early stages of the project.
It’s a brilliant demonstration of how natural processes can be gently nudged to help restore our local environment. 🍃
